4. **Dependence on Power Quality**
Like all VSDs, the performance of the AT4C54STR0DLF00A30 is sensitive to power supply quality. Poor power factor, voltage fluctuations, or harmonic distortions can degrade efficiency or cause malfunctions. Additional components (e.g., reactors, filters) may be needed in environments with unstable power.

7. **Maintenance Requirements**
While the drive is designed for low maintenance, it still requires periodic checks for:- Cooling system functionality (fans, heat sinks).
- Connector integrity (loose or corroded terminals).
- Firmware updates to ensure compatibility with new standards or features.
Neglecting these can lead to premature failure.
